Job Description - Senior ESS Key Account Manager - UK
We are looking for a Senior Key Account Manager to lead strategic client relationships and drive utility-scale sales within the UK energy sector. This hybrid role requires a high-performing individual with experience managing large utility clients, engaging with stakeholders at all levels—including C-suite—and a strong track record in consultative selling and team leadership. As Senior KAM, you will:
Manage and expand relationships with major utility clients in the UK.
Own the commercial strategy and sales lifecycle from lead generation through to post-sales engagement.
Serve as the central point of coordination across internal and client stakeholders, including technical, legal, commercial, and executive teams.
Lead or mentor others in the sales team where appropriate.
Represent the company at high-profile industry events, mainly in the UK and Ireland (limited international travel required).
Proven experience as a Sales Manager, preferably in the energy sector, renewables, storage (ESS), or grid infrastructure.
Demonstrated ability to manage complex B2B sales cycles, preferably with utility or grid operators.
Skilled in interfacing with relevant stakeholders, including CXO-level decision makers.
Experience in leading or mentoring others in a commercial or client-facing environment.
Strong strategic thinking with hands-on execution ability.
Excellent communication, presentation, and negotiation skills.
Strong organizational and reporting abilities.
Bachelor's degree in business, engineering, or a related field.
Key Requirements
In-office presence required min. 3 days/week in Milton Keynes.
English Fluency. Other languages an advantage.
Responsibilities
Manage and grow strategic utility accounts in the UK, acting as the primary commercial contact.
Lead commercial and contractual negotiations for large-scale energy projects.
Drive account planning and execution aligned with business and revenue goals.
Share key market and client insights to support product and service strategy.
Mentor team members and maintain clear communication with senior management.
